Determinants of functionally significant coronary artery stenosis (FFR < 0.8).
| B | Wals | P | Exp (B) | CI | |
| Time, 1 year | −.047 | 9.682 | 0.002 | 0.954 | 0.926−0.983 |
| MLD, 1 mm | −7.329 | 7.117 | 0.008 | 0.001 | 0.000−0.143 |
| Different coronary artery (LAD ) | −0.574 | 5.136 | 0.023 | 0.563 | 0.343−0.925 |
FFR: fractional flow reserve; LAD: left anterior descending coronary artery; MLD: minimum lumen diameter.
